Main description:

This book provides an accessible yet rigorous introduction to topology and homology focused on the simplicial space. It presents a compact pipeline from the foundations of topology to biomedical applications. It will be of interest to medical physicists, computer scientists, and engineers, as well as undergraduate and graduate students interested in this topic.

Features:


Presents a practical guide to algebraic topology as well as persistence homology


Contains application examples in the field of biomedicine, including the analysis of histological images and point cloud data


Contents:

1. Elements of Topology and Homology. 2. Persistent Homology of Images. 3. Recognizing Noise. 4. Image Segmentation. 5. Point Cloud Characterization.
